A mom called me (long distance) for advice about diarrhea in her 5 month
old.  Her daughter has only been on breastmilk.  Mom works rotating shifts
and has ample supply.  Her daughter has had diarrhea for the last 3
weeks...watery brown.  Initially it was 3-4 times per day and now is
occurring about once every 36 hours (no normal stools).  The baby is having
a normal amount of wet diapers and not dehydrated. Initial exam by
pediatrician revealed nothing (cultures negative for parasites and
bacteria). Mom has noted no changes to her diet.  Her baby is gaining weight
through this-although slowly (has been a slow gainer for the past few
months)  Mom gave me permission to post to share ideas with her.  She is
going to her pediatrician later today.  Please email me or post with any
thing that can help this mother.  (I'm hoping her pediatrician doesn't
recommend stopping bf)
